Vooglam Seduces With 'Bloody Opium' Eyewear Capsule Collection

Sponsored StoryVooglam unveils Bloody Opium, a new eyewear capsule exploring gothic design, ritual and ceremony imbued with modern wearability. The release continues Vooglam’s provocative approach to merging art, culture and music in its eyewear designs. The collection debuts eight limited edition styles available as both sunglasses and optical prescription lenses, anchored in a dramatic color palette of midnight black, blood red and razor silver that serves as a conceptual underpinning for the assortment.

Further references to punk culture, ritualistic and medieval iconography — crosses, swords, arrows, razor blades and facial piercings — appear on the frames themselves, informing the collection’s design language. Sculptural silhouettes inspired by the avant-garde and architectural detailing drawn from cathedrals combine with high-contrast finishes made from premium metal and acetate to create frames balancing expression with refinement. Bloody Opium exploits the inherent tension between darkness and mainstream beauty, offering up a vision rooted in restraint and subversion.While sharing a name with the ascendant Opium style championed by Playboi Carti, Vooglam dares to interpret esoterica, streetwear and hip hop in its own way, defying expectations and refusing easy categorization. Bloody Opium is an independent exploration of the same cultural undercurrents, translated through the specific lens of eyewear design.

The capsule’s standouts showcase materiality, silhouette and a healthy dose of playful irony as Arcana appliqués feature throughout. Key items include Vorpal, a rimless rectangular frame featuring clear acetate and silver-tone metal accents with sharp-edged, sculptural temples reminiscent of thorned vines. Available in four colorways. Covenant is a bold square acetate silhouette in minimalist construction, distinguished by sculpted crucifix metal appliqué on the temple. Available in four colorways. Stiletto is a sculptural square acetate frame with gold dagger appliqué and matched metal hinges, drawing on architectural forms and medieval typologies. Available in six colorways.Other notable highlights include Blindspot, a bold, angular acetate frame with striking sculptural safety pin and spiked metal temple design — a direct nod to punk’s DIY ethos recontextualized as premium design. Available in five colorways. Archive is a bowline sunglass blending retro aesthetic with contemporary punk motifs, combining an acetate top with gunmetal construction and precision-engraved metal temples. Available in four colorways. Razor is a square acetate frame with clear lines and an embedded razorblade metal detail in its premium acetate legs for bold visual impact. Available in six colorways.The lineup is rounded out by Bladework, a rimless rectangular metal frame merging geometric design with luxurious metal accents, inspired by futuristic aesthetics with an industrial edge. Available in five colorways. Fracture is a rimless rectangular sunglass featuring grey acetate temples and precision-engineered metal arrow-shaped bridge details. Available in six colorways.Prices range from $60–$90 USD; the collection is now available at vooglam.com with international shipping.
